If you are installing a group of charging units at a workplace, multi-unit housing complex, or any other business location, our commercial JuiceBox models, which utilize our JuiceNet Enterprise platform, are the right choice. Our JuiceBox residential EV chargers provide a host of WiFi-connected features that enable electric vehicle drivers to control and monitor the charging activity of their individual unit, or multiple units, if desired. Our JuiceBox residential chargers are designed to charge your vehicle with the highest efficiency, while remaining safe for use on your home’s electrical infrastructure. In some cases, home EV chargers can be appropriate for apartments as well. If you are installing an EV charging unit at your house or condo, a home EV charger is what you are looking for. The answer depends on where you are planning to install the EV charger.
